c. 1959

Woman's Wedding Dress

Pierre Balmain, known for his grand evening wear and royal clients, believed elegance could be achieved only through simplicity. Here, bias-cut fluid chiffon is softly ruched around the neckline and flows from the shoulders into a train, contrasting with shaped vertical panels of a stiffer silk and silver damask that accentuate the slender waist and then form the bell-shaped, trained skirt.
